웹A scientist has discovered 19 new species of praying mantis from Central and South America. The new species of bark mantises were discovered in tropical forests and also found among existing museum collections. 웹English: Metallyticus violaceus or Malaysian bark mantis is a small-medium sized species of mantis that can mostly be found on the trunks and branches of large trees. Bark mantids have a rather rapid life cycle, reaching maturity from hatching in only a few months and capable of reproducing within 2 weeks of their final molt. Communal species are able to live together without cannibalizing. ⚠ Caution! if they are underfed or if you have large mantids and small nymphs you'll need to reconsider communal rearing.
